The Rise of the Contemporary Sofa

The contemporary sofa is characterized by tidy lines, minimalist designs, and a focus on performance. Unlike standard sofas, which may include elaborate details or heavy upholstery, contemporary sofas frequently focus on simpleness and adaptability. This trend has actually grown significantly in popularity, reflecting broader motions in modern furniture style that lean towards sustainability and adaptability.

Secret Features of Contemporary Sofas

  • Minimalist Design: Clean lines, geometric shapes, and an overall streamlined appearance.
  • Versatile Materials: Use of materials such as leather, velvet, and microfiber that deal with varied tastes and choices.
  • Performance: Many contemporary sofas featured extra functions like reclining mechanisms, storage compartments, or removable covers.
  • Eco-Friendly Options: Increasingly, producers are focusing on sustainable practices, using recycled products, and promoting environmentally friendly production procedures.

Popular Styles in Contemporary Sofas

Contemporary sofas come in various designs, each offering distinct visual appeal. Here's an overview of some popular designs:

StyleDescription
Sectional SofasModular pieces that can be rearranged for optimal seating.
LoveseatsSmaller sized sofas designed for two, perfect for intimate spaces.
Chaise LoungesSofas with a prolonged seat for reclining and relaxing.
Sleeper SofasDual-purpose sofas that convert into beds for guests.
Tuxedo SofasUpholstered sofas with armrests that align with the back.

Tips for Buying a Contemporary Sofa

Purchasing a contemporary sofa is a considerable decision that impacts both the looks and performance of your home. Below are important pointers to direct customers in making informed options:

1. Identify Your Needs

  • Evaluate the area where the sofa will reside.
  • Assess the number of people generally sit on it.

2. Pick the Right Style

  • Consider the existing design of your room.
  • Select a sofa design that matches your interior design visual.

3. Select High-Quality Materials

  • Look for resilient materials that can stand up to daily usage.
  • Look for solid frames and sound cushioning.

4. More Measure Your Space

  • Measure the measurements of your room to ensure the sofa fits well.
  • Consider area for strolling around the sofa.

5. Check the Comfort Level

  • Rest on the sofa to assess comfort, firmness, and assistance.
  • If possible, set to assess its flexibility.

6. Think About Color and Fabric

  • Select colors that line up with your design vision and the atmosphere you want to create.
  • Consider maintainability, especially with lighter colors or family pets.

7. Evaluation Your Budget

  • Set a realistic budget before exploring alternatives.
  • Bear in mind that quality typically includes a price tag.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How do I understand if the sofa will fit my space?

A: Measure the dimensions of your room and compare them with the measurements of the sofa. Leave additional area for traffic flow.

Q2: What should I try to find in a quality contemporary sofa?

A: Check for durable building and construction, high-quality materials, and comfortable cushioning. Likewise, think about the fabric's toughness and ease of cleansing.

Q3: Are contemporary sofas ideal for little areas?

A: Yes, lots of contemporary sofa styles are developed to be space-efficient, permitting comfortable seating without frustrating a room.

Q4: How do I maintain my contemporary sofa?

A: Regularly vacuum to get rid of dust and debris. Follow the producer's cleaning suggestions for particular fabrics.

Q5: When is the best time to purchase a sofa?

A: Major vacations, such as Memorial Day or Labor Day, often included significant sales. In addition, clearance occasions at the end of a season can offer great deals.
